Insurance Associate - Personal Injury
KMA Legal Recruitment
A leading national law firm are seeking an Associate/Senior Associate to join their Insurance, Risk and Regulatory team in the heart of London.The team handle the defence of pre-action and litigated civil claims for personal injury and property damage, regulatory (HSE, police and CQC) investigations
